This is an opportunity for an experienced Project Manager to lead the delivery of a flagship Access for All scheme in Cardiff, involving the construction of a new bridge structure providing improved access and connectivity to a local university. With detailed design nearing completion and construction commencing this autumn, you'll play a key role in delivering a high-profile infrastructure project.
The role will suit a client-facing Project Manager with a strong structures background who is comfortable managing multidisciplinary subcontractors and driving project delivery within an NEC4 environment.
Where you will add value:- Leading the delivery of a major Access for All infrastructure scheme.
- Managing multidisciplinary work packages including piling, reinforced concrete, telecoms, electrical works, and lift installations.
- Administering NEC4 contractual processes, including compensation events and change management.
- Managing subcontractors and ensuring works are delivered safely, efficiently, and to programme.
- Acting as the primary point of contact for clients and key project stakeholders.
- Working closely with commercial, design, and operational teams throughout the project lifecycle.
- Monitoring programme, risk, cost, and project performance through a cloud-based contractor management platform.
